Computer Setup—Security
NOTE:
Support for specific Computer Setup options may vary depending on the hardware configuration.

Description
Allows you to set and enable a setup (administrator) password.
NOTE:
If the setup password is set, it is required to change Computer Setup options, flash the ROM, and
make changes to certain plug and play settings under Windows.
Allows you to set and enable a power-on password. The power-on password prompt appears after a
power cycle or reboot. If the user does not enter the correct power-on password, the unit will not boot.
Allows you to enable/disable:
Lock Legacy Resources (determines whether or not Windows Device Manager is allowed to change
resource settings for serial and parallel ports).
Stringent security (enabling the stringent password disables the ability to reset the password by
moving the jumper on the system board). Default is disabled.
CAUTION:
If you enable the stringent security feature and you forget the setup password or the
power-on password, the computer is inaccessible and can no longer be used.
If you lose or forget the password, the system board must be replaced. This scenario is not covered
under warranty.
To prevent the computer from becoming permanently unusable, record your configured setup
password or power-on password in a safe place away from your computer. Without these
passwords, the computer cannot be unlocked.
Setup Browse Mode (appears if a setup password is set) (allows viewing, but not changing, the F10
Setup Options without entering setup password). Default is enabled.
Password prompt on F9 & F12 (requires setup password to use these boot functions). Default is
enabled.
Network Server Mode. Default is disabled.
Allows you to set Device Available/Device Hidden (default is Device Available) for:
System audio
NOTE:
Set this value to 'Device hidden' to disable all system volume.
Network controller
NOTE:
You must disable AMT before trying to hide the network controller.
SATA ports (varies by model)
Allows you to set Enabled/Disabled (default is Enabled) for:
Rear USB Ports
Internal USB Ports
Allows you to disable any M.2 slot. Default is enabled.
Enables/disables the computer's ability to boot from an operating system installed on a network server.
Default is enabled.
Displays the following:
Product name.
Serial number.
